The effect of perceived social support On personal and social adjustment of orthopaedically and visually handicapped high school students

Abstract:
The study deals with the effect of perceived social support on personal and social adjustment of orthopedically and visually handicapped students. The statistical population was 180 girls and192 boys high -school students, out of which the sample size of 372 were 5andomaly selected (182orthopaedically &190 visually handicapped).
Two standard questionnaires is namely Sarason et.al on social support, and California test of personality Thorp et.al on adjustment (personal & social) were used. A two- by- two factorial design was used. The ANOVA results showed a significant difference between orthopedically and visually handicapped. Regarding handicapped students personal and social adjustment, high and low perceived social support was indicated. The results have also been discussed in light of other investigations.
